Yeah like I suggested earlier, check the plugs. If its not that maybe its the ignition coil. I had a problem on my boat (has a chevy 350ci) and we got stuck on the water once cause the ignition coil went bad. Did the same as you said, sputtered than wouldnt start. We were getting fuel and everything, but no spark. But with all the electronics on these cars, its hard to say if it is or not.

Check the plugs and let us know how that goes. Also if you can, remove all 8 and take a picture.

removed the plugs and cleaned them and it started but had a bad sputter.. went and bought a new set of plugs and put them in and now it runs great!!! i still cant believe they would foul out so bad it wouldnt even try to hit.. but thanks everyone for your help its back to new again!!!
